I woke up this morning with an overwhelming urge to make granola bars. I make a batch last week, using this recipe as a starting point, and ended up with many, many excellent granola bars -- I think it made 24 bars (as opposed to the six in an average box of granola bars from the store). They're less chewy, more dry, but that suits me just fine. And they're not too sweet. If you want to give it a try using the linked recipe, I recommend (1) not baking them, because I suspect they'd get too crispy/crumbly and nobody else seems to bake their granola bars, (2) mixing thoroughly, because you don't want dry spots in your granola when you go to press it in the pan, and (3) fooling around with the ingredients to suit your tastes and what you have on hand. As long as you keep the wet-to-dry ratio about the same, it'd be pretty hard to screw these up.
